Technical Specifications and Performance Features of the K20



The K20 engine, known for its portable yet powerful layout, stands apart worldwide of automotive engineering due to its remarkable technological requirements and efficiency functions. Its i-VTEC (Intelligent Variable Valve Timing and Lift Digital Control) system enhances efficiency, while assisting in a broad power band. The engine, essentially a 2.0-liter four-cylinder, creates between 155 to 212 horse power, depending upon the design. The K20's high compression ratio (approximately 11:1) adds to its exceptional performance. Its light-weight building and construction, mostly making use of aluminium, improves fuel performance. In addition, the engine's low-emission technology straightens with modern environment-friendly criteria. Especially, its reliability and longevity are acclaimed, with lots of K20 engines surpassing 200,000 miles without significant issues. Acura RSX Type-S



Another noteworthy instance of a car showcasing the K20 engine's impressive capabilities is the Acura RSX Type-S. This sports coupe, generated in between 2002 and 2006, housed an i-VTEC K20A2 or K20Z1 engine, depending upon the manufacturing year. This robust engine, combined with the auto's lightweight body, made the RSX Type-S a pressure to be considered. The engine's 200 horse power at 7,400 RPM and 142 lb-ft of torque at 6,000 RPM provided this vehicle a zippy acceleration and a quick reaction. Its outstanding power-to-weight ratio further improved its efficiency. With a 6-speed guidebook transmission, the RSX Type-S offered smooth changing and ideal control, embodying the K20 engine's potential in a compact yet powerful package.
